Side-by-Side Comparison

Feature acht Achter
Definition die Kardinalzahl zwischen sieben und neun die Ziffer 8 oder etwas, das die Ziffer 8 trägt (zum Beispiel ein Sportler mit der Trikotnummer 8)

Spelling & Dictionary Insight

These two trip readers on the page rather than in the ear: acht is [axt] while Achter is [ˈaxtɐ]. Spoken aloud the problem disappears. In writing it persists, because they differ by 2 extra letter(s) - “acht” sits inside “Achter”, and the parts of speech differ too (num vs noun), which is usually the fastest check. Frequently Asked Questions

Can "acht" and "Achter" be used interchangeably?
No - they are not even the same part of speech. "acht" is a num and "Achter" a noun, so a sentence built for one is usually ungrammatical with the other.
Which is more common, "acht" or "Achter"?
"acht" is the more common of the two: it sits at frequency rank #899 in our German list, against #18,146 for "Achter". That is a wide gap, so in ordinary text the rarer spelling is the one worth double-checking.
